    A locksmith can find a replacement key faster than a dealership and probably at a lower price. Locksmiths can cut and program a new key on the spot, unlike a dealer who might have to purchase it from the manufacturer.

    Before you call, make sure you know the year, model and year of your vehicle. You'll also need to provide proof of ownership, like your registration or title. This information will save you time and money when you have it on hand before you lose the keys.

    The most popular kind of car key is the classic metal key. This key fits into an ignition cylinder to start the engine. This type of key can be changed by most locksmiths in the car however, they'll need to obtain an exact copy of the key code for your vehicle from the manufacturer. This isn't a problem for most modern vehicles, but older keys might not have this code any longer.

    The remote-control car key may be used to unlock your doors and start the engine. They emit an electronic signal that is recognized by the car however they only be used if they're within the range of the car. This type of key can be replaced by an expert locksmith or a car dealer, but it's best to have a backup and keep it somewhere safe.
